The Chefs Warehouse, Inc., together with its subsidiaries, distributes specialty food products in the United States and Canada. The Chefs Warehouse, Inc. was founded in 1985 and is headquartered in Ridgefield, Connecticut. Chefs Warehouse operates under Food Distribution classification in Germany and is traded on Frankfurt Stock Exchange. It employs 2316 people.
Chefs Warehouse Workforce Analysis
Traditionally, organizations such as Chefs Warehouse use manpower efficiency calculations for various incentive schemes, employee appraisal, or as an initiative to improve the processes. However, it can also be used by investors to make long-term investment decisions. The trends in the profit per employee or revenue per employee are measured by net income or revenue divided by the current number of full-time employees over a given time interval. Because workforce needs differ across sectors, these ratios could be used to compare Chefs Warehouse within its industry.Chefs Warehouse Manpower Efficiency
